br. E' l'appello di un uomo di fronte ai venti di guerra che minacciano di sconvolgere gli equilibri tra l'Occidente e i Paesi mediorientali. Slamon Warduni, vescovo di Baghdad, spiega in questa intervista chi cerca la pace e chi vuole la guerra, qual è il vero stato del dialogo tra cristianesimo e Islam, in un Paese, l'Iraq, in cui i cristiani sono il 3% della popolazione eppure Aziz, un cattolico di rito caldeo, è il vicepremier. Accanto ai ritratti insoliti di Bush e Saddam, Slamon Warduni mette in campo l'argomento petrolio, quello della sopravvivenza a rischio dei cristiani in Iraq.

Translation Michael Panagiotakis, Nikos Papapolyzos. "The "Vietnam Syndrome" has had a major impact on US foreign policy for more than 25 years. The first Gulf War, the interventions in Yugoslavia and the rapid victories in Afghanistan and Iraq gave the impression that this syndrome had been finally overcome. However, the situation has changed and the question marks have begun to increase. Will Iraq become a second Vietnam? Can the US wage continuous wars in the future? How will the weak resist the powerful? The authors of this book provide some first answers to these questions. Questions that will concern us all in the future"126p. [NO copies in WorldCat] Book

Otherwise a good copy. 384 p. It is a rare book written after the Constitutional Monarchy at the request of the Unionists to make propaganda about Kurds. It is one of the early detached texts about Kurds written in the Ottoman period. Upon the request of the Ittihad ve Terakki [i.e. Union and Progress] leaders, he began to work in 1912 for the newly established National Security Organization (Teskilât-i Mahsusa). He then continued his intelligence work with the IAMM and AMMU, in the name of which he did his fieldwork on the Anatolian Kurds and Turcoman (Turkmen) tribes. Habil Adem's (his pseudonym means in English 'Abel Adam') writing reflect -even more openly than those of his colleague Baha Said- the unionist ambition to collect the data considered necessary for its politics of social and demographic engineering, such as information on basic demographic realities, as well as social and cultural aspects. The obvious aim of this publication was to create public knowledge favorable to the nationalization project. His book on the Kurds, printed in 1918, immediately after WW 1, under the pseudonym of a fictitious German orientalist (Dr. Friç), allegedly only translated by Habil Adem, elaborated on a thesis that would gain leverage in the early Turkish Republic and become very prominent in the 1930s, namely that the Kurds were actually Turks and the Kurdish as an independent language did not exist. In the book's section on the religion of the Kurds, he makes two distinctions such as Muslim and non-Muslim Kurds and Sunni and Shiite Muslim Kurds. (Source: Writing Religion: The Making of Turkish Alevi Islam; Dressler, Marcus). Pelister worked in the translation office of the General Directorate of Security since 1908 and in the Turkmen Branch of the General Directorate of Tribes and Immigrants from 1913, and he personally assigned him to Talat Pasha, (1874-1921). He was very good at speaking English, German, and French languages, thus, he was involved in researches related to the Kurdish and Turkmen tribes with some delegations in Ottoman Turkey in Asia. The German original of this book never existed, neither did Dr. Fritsch from the Berlin Academy of Science. Years later, Celadet Bedirxan, a Kurdish intellectual, explained the mistakes that Naci Ismail made intentionally or unknowingly on the Kurdish culture, population, history, folklore, and language, with the letters he wrote to Mustafa Kemal and drew Mustafa Kemal's attention. This book was written probably by a commission with corrigenda and footnotes by Pelister. The book generally focuses on the historical geography of the Kurds. There is an effort to Turkify in the part that talks about the origins of the Kurds. In the introduction, detailed information about Iranian and Iraqi Kurds is given and Sharafnâma is criticized. Although detailed information is available on many Kurdish tribes (Leks, Sividis, Arukhs, etc) in Anatolia and Mesopotamia, most of these are dubious.
